Ok so for my build I am highly considering using a fuel tank/toolbox combo form RDS. I was thinking of using this as my PRIMARY fuel tank, which is not what their tanks are designed to be used as. They are designed to supplement the primary and slowly fill it for you. Now the only downfall to using this (other than cost) is it doesn't have a sending unit, nor provisions for one (only a sight gauge) and LEGALITY! Apparently, though this is a DOT approved tank but I don't think its ok to use it as your primary. Who can help me with any of this, or used a tank from them?

Yes sir, all day. I kinda figured adding the sending unit wouldn't be that difficult, I was thinking cut out section, welding in stock stuff, I already checked the lengthof the GM unit vs. tank depth and it seems ok to me. But Ryoken, I know your a ultra savvy guy. Do you have a recommendation?
 
I would just slap a hole in it with a holesaw and put a universal sender in it...



2dfb82543a5b585030e6aedcd60d0e7a.jpg
 
yessss, I was looking at those last night from West Marine. That's the plan, except I need a new gauge that will measure 33-240 ohms instead of stock 0-90.
 
You can find universal senders that work with the GM 0-90 ohm fuel level. I've run accross them at multiple websites.
